Protein Works Diet Meal Replacement is a 1kg powder designed for adults seeking a nutritionally complete, high-protein meal substitute. Each 70g serving delivers 29g protein, 7.9g fiber, and 349 kcal, combining slow and fast release proteins with essential vitamins to support weight loss, satiety, and immune health—all in a rich Chocolate Silk flavor.
